How much do remote wellness program man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ote wellness program manager in Redmond, WA is $79,815.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$66,100.00 and $89,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ote wellness program manager?

A Remote Wellness Program Manager is a professional who develops, implements, and oversees health and wellness initiatives for organizations, working entirely from a remote location. Their responsibilities typically include designing wellness programs, coordinating virtual events, tracking employee participation, and assessing the effectiveness of these initiatives. They collaborate with HR and other departments to promote a healthy workplace culture while utilizing digital tools to engage employees. This role requires strong organizational, communication, and analytical skills, as well as knowledge of health promotion strategies.

What is the difference between Remote Wellness Program Manager vs Remote Health Coach?

AspectRemote Wellness Program ManagerRemote Health Coach
CredentialsTypically requires a degree in health, wellness, or related field; certifications like WEL or ACE are commonOften requires health coaching certification; certifications like NCC or ICF are preferred
Work EnvironmentDesigns and manages wellness programs for organizations; collaborates with HR and managementProvides one-on-one coaching to individuals; works remotely with clients
Employer & Industry UsageUsed by corporations, healthcare providers, and wellness companiesCommonly employed by health coaching platforms, insurance companies, and wellness apps

The Remote Wellness Program Manager focuses on developing and overseeing organizational wellness initiatives, while the Remote Health Coach provides personalized health guidance to individuals. Both roles require health-related certifications and involve remote work, but their target audiences and responsibilities differ significantly.

How does a remote wellness program manager typically collaborate with dispersed teams to ensure program success?

As a Remote Wellness Program Manager, you'll frequently coordinate with HR, benefits administrators, and external wellness vendors via digital communication platforms. Regular virtual meetings and project management tools are essential for aligning goals, tracking progress, and addressing participant feedback. Building strong relationships remotely requires proactive communication and creative engagement strategies to maintain team cohesion and ensure the effective rollout of wellness initiatives across various locations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ote wellness program man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Wellness Program Manager, you need expertise in health promotion, program development, and project management, often backed by a degree in health sciences or a related field. Familiarity with digital wellness platforms, data analytics tools, and certifications like CHES or Wellcoaches are commonly required. Exceptional communication, motivational, and organizational skills help build engagement and foster a supportive virtual environment. These skills ensure effective program delivery, participant engagement, and measurable health outcomes in remote settings.
